SETA Piacenza is a public transportation provider in Bologne which operates bus routes.

The SETA Piacenza has 63 bus routes in Bologne with 1672 bus stops.

Their bus routes cover an area from the North (Cremona) with a stop at Cremona Bus Station to the South (Rezzoaglio) with a stop at Rezzoaglio.Their most western stop is Caminata Terminal (Alta Val Tidone) and the most eastern stop is Fidenza - Via Emanuelli-Berenini Institute (Fidenza).

Facts about SETA Piacenza

The SETA Piacenza has bus routes operating across Bologne including: San Giorgio Piacentino, Castell'Arquato, Borgonovo Val Tidone, Rivergaro, Alta Val Tidone, Ziano Piacentino, Lugagnano Val D'Arda, Podenzano, Piacenza, Carpaneto Piacentino.

The longest line from the SETA Piacenza is: E59. This bus route starts from Cremona Bus Station (Cremona) and ends at Salsomaggiore Station (Salsomaggiore Terme). It covers over 57 km and has 32 stops.

The shortest line is: E20. This bus line begins from Gossolengo Via San Quintino (Gossolengo) and finishes at Gossolengo Piazza Roma, War Memorial (Gossolengo). It runs through 1 km with 2 stops.
